My Merle Collie

I had a Merle collie, Cindy was her name;
She was sleek and beautiful, football was her game.
She'd play with a ball for hours, her skills were quite refined,
She would even head it to me if she felt so inclined.

We climbed a mountain range, one cold and wintry day;
She dashed around everywhere, how she loved to play.
When she reached the summit she flopped down out of breath,
I couldn't leave her lying there freezing half to death!
I carried her down the other side, my she weighed a ton!
Afterwards it seemed worthwhile seeing her having fun.
